Description
If you scroll too fast, the IconThumbnail images sometimes don't load.
Expected behavior
No response
Steps to reproduce the bug
- Use the 'xmb' menu driver
- User Interface → Appearance → Icon Thumbnail → Title Screen
- Hold down the down arrow key for a few seconds in the game list
Version/Commit
1.22.2 (Git Version a1ff8fb)
